CNC Milling

Multi-point cutting for refining and finishing.

At Midwest Screw Products, Inc. we primarily use CNC mills as part of secondary operations. Our computerized mills consist of multi-point cutting tools milling the part to finished size.. These cutting tools are typically used to cut counterbores, drill and tap holes, and perform multiple machining. 

Several of our CNC Mills have pallet changer systems where the operator can unload a finished batch and load a new batch of parts. This occurs while the machine is running on a separate load and can decrease downtime between loads making production more efficient. 

CNC mills allow our team to automate a variety of drill press like operations and do them in a single run. This efficiency can help get our customers their part faster while still exceeding precision standards.
